What to Avoid Writing on a Farewell Cake

Avoid inside jokes that only a few people understand, as they can exclude others. Long messages don’t fit well on cakes and can look messy. Negative humor or sarcasm can be misunderstood, especially in professional settings. Sensitive topics should always be avoided to keep the farewell positive and respectful.

How to Choose the Perfect Cake Message (Quick Guide)

Keep It Short & Clear

Short messages work best on cakes and are easier to read.

Match Your Relationship (Friend vs Formal)

Close coworkers allow humor, while formal relationships need professionalism.

Consider the Occasion (New Job, Retirement, Transfer)

Tailor your message to the reason they’re leaving.

Add Humor Carefully

Keep jokes light and appropriate for everyone.
